Adapter brackets type LBX2.2 for mounting a defined type of rear box with combined screw fastening (2-fold) and guide pin fastening (2-fold) on a defined type of bicycle carrier with linear extension mechanism for mounting on trailer hitches
Adapter brackets with M8 hammerhead screws and spacer strips facilitate secure mounting of rear boxes on bicycle carriers with linear extension mechanisms, addressing the issue of incompatible mounting on vehicles with large tailgates, enabling full tailgate or rear door opening.

Existing bicycle carriers with linear extension mechanisms for vehicles with large tailgates, such as vans and campervans, lack a suitable method to mount rear boxes due to insufficient opening angles, preventing the tailgate or rear doors from being fully opened.
Adapter brackets made of aluminum rectangular tube profiles, secured with M8 hammerhead screws, provide a secure and form-fitting connection between the rear box and the bicycle carrier, utilizing spacer strips for predefined mounting and incorporating original mounting elements with rivet nuts for fastening, allowing the rear box to be mounted on the carrier.
Enables secure and stable mounting of rear boxes on bicycle carriers with linear extension mechanisms, ensuring the tailgate or rear doors can be fully opened on vehicles with large tailgates, enhancing compatibility and usability.

[0001] Rear boxes for transporting holiday or leisure luggage or sports equipment are usually mounted on bicycle carriers or rear carriers with a folding mechanism so that the tailgate of the vehicle can be opened for loading.
[0002] However, this opening mechanism generally only works on cars / station wagons / SUVs. On vehicles with large tailgates, such as vans, minibuses, or campervans with rear doors, the tailgate or rear doors hit the frame because the opening angle is insufficient.
[0003] Only one specific type of bicycle carrier for mounting on trailer hitches is equipped with a linear extension mechanism of 71 cm. This allows the tailgate / rear doors to be opened even on the aforementioned vehicle category.
[0004] However, until now there has been no way to mount a rear box on this bicycle carrier.
[0005] The numbers in parentheses mentioned below refer to the figures and components in the drawings.
[0006] With our adapter consoles (1) described in the protective claim, a secure, form-fitting and force-fit connection between the rear box and the bicycle carrier is achieved.
[0007] The adapter brackets (1) made of aluminium rectangular tube profiles are attached in pairs using two M8 hammerhead screws (2) in the T-slots of the bicycle carrier (7) ( Fig. C).
[0008] The pipe profiles are protected from laterally penetrating dirt by end plugs (5) (Figure A, B).
[0009] The predefined mounting position of the adapter brackets is achieved using spacer strips as an aid.
[0010] A 13mm socket wrench is inserted through the openings (3) in the top of the adapter brackets and into the recesses for the original fastening element (6) for fastening, before the latter is inserted and secured by means of a sheet metal screw.
[0011] The M8 fastening nuts on the ends of the hammerhead screws (2) are located, not visible, inside (Figure A, B).
[0012] Tightening torque: approx. 5-6 Nm.
[0013] The adapter consoles have original mounting elements (6) from the manufacturer of the rear box and two rivet nuts (4) incorporated on the top side (Figure A, B).
[0014] The rear box is then inserted into the original mounting elements (6) by means of two guide pins on the underside of the rear box and screwed into the M8 rivet nuts (4) with two mounting screws (Figure A, B).
Claims
[1] Adapter brackets type LBX2.2 for mounting a defined type of rear box with combined screw fastening (2-fold) and guide pin fastening (2-fold) on a defined type of bicycle carrier with linear extension mechanism for mounting on trailer hitches characterized by that these are fastened in the T-slots of the bicycle carrier using stainless steel hammerhead screws. [2] Adapter consoles according to claim 1, characterized by that these are made from 60x20x2mm rectangular aluminum tubing [3] Adapter consoles according to claim 1, characterized by , that recesses for the manufacturer's original mounting elements for the rear box as well as stainless steel rivet nuts for attaching the rear box were milled into the top surface. [4] Adapter consoles according to claim 1, characterized by that the original mounting elements of the rear box manufacturer were installed in the milled recesses on the top of the adapter consoles. [5] Adapter consoles according to claim 1, characterized by that these have openings on the top side to allow access to the internal M8 stainless steel fastening nuts with a suitable tool. [6] Adapter consoles according to claim 1, characterized by that these are sealed at the ends by protective caps.
